版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
数据库中的字段设计规范试题及答案姓名:____________________
一、单项选择题(每题2分,共10题)
1.以下哪项不是数据库设计中的规范化原则?
A.第一范式
B.第二范式
C.第三范式
D.第四范式
2.在数据库设计中,使用外键的主要目的是:
A.确保数据的完整性
B.提高查询效率
C.方便数据的备份和恢复
D.便于数据的插入和删除
3.在数据库中,一个字段允许出现重复值的范式是:
A.第一范式
B.第二范式
C.第三范式
D.第四范式
4.以下哪种数据类型适合存储日期和时间信息?
A.整型
B.字符串型
C.浮点型
D.日期时间型
5.在数据库设计中,主键的作用是:
A.唯一标识表中的每一行记录
B.提高查询效率
C.便于数据的备份和恢复
D.便于数据的插入和删除
6.以下哪种情况会导致数据库表出现数据冗余?
A.没有设置外键约束
B.设置了外键约束
C.表中没有设置主键
D.表中设置了多个主键
7.在数据库设计中,使用索引可以提高:
A.数据的存储空间
B.数据的查询效率
C.数据的插入效率
D.数据的删除效率
8.以下哪种范式可以消除非主属性对主属性的部分依赖?
A.第一范式
B.第二范式
C.第三范式
D.第四范式
9.在数据库设计中,以下哪个字段适合使用“是/否”类型?
A.学号
B.姓名
C.性别
D.年龄
10.以下哪个字段不适合使用索引?
A.常用于查询的字段
B.常用于排序的字段
C.常用于更新的字段
D.常用于删除的字段
二、多项选择题(每题2分,共5题)
1.数据库设计中的规范化原则包括:
A.第一范式
B.第二范式
C.第三范式
D.第四范式
E.第五范式
2.在数据库设计中,使用外键可以保证:
A.数据的完整性
B.提高查询效率
C.方便数据的备份和恢复
D.便于数据的插入和删除
3.以下哪些字段适合使用“是/否”类型?
A.性别
B.是否毕业
C.是否结婚
D.是否有房
4.以下哪些情况会导致数据库表出现数据冗余?
A.没有设置外键约束
B.设置了外键约束
C.表中没有设置主键
D.表中设置了多个主键
5.在数据库设计中,使用索引可以:
A.提高数据的存储空间
B.提高数据的查询效率
C.提高数据的插入效率
D.提高数据的删除效率
三、简答题(每题5分,共10分)
1.简述数据库规范化原则及其作用。
2.简述外键在数据库设计中的作用。
四、综合应用题(10分)
1.设计一个简单的数据库表结构,包括字段名称、数据类型和约束条件。要求字段符合规范化原则,并设置合适的主键和外键约束。
二、多项选择题(每题3分,共10题)
1.以下哪些是数据库设计中常见的范式?
A.第一范式
B.第二范式
C.第三范式
D.第四范式
E.第五范式
2.在数据库设计中,使用索引可以带来哪些好处?
A.加速查询速度
B.减少数据冗余
C.提高数据插入效率
D.提高数据删除效率
E.提高数据更新效率
3.以下哪些是设计数据库字段时需要考虑的因素?
A.字段的数据类型
B.字段的大小限制
C.字段的可空性
D.字段的默认值
E.字段的唯一性
4.在数据库设计中,如何确保数据的完整性?
A.使用外键约束
B.使用触发器
C.使用主键约束
D.使用事务处理
E.使用用户定义的完整性约束
5.以下哪些操作会导致数据库表出现数据冗余?
A.在表中插入重复的数据
B.在表中删除数据后没有及时更新相关联的表
C.在表中修改数据后没有及时更新相关联的表
D.在表中添加新的字段
E.在表中删除字段
6.在数据库设计中,以下哪些情况可能导致数据更新异常?
A.数据库表结构频繁变更
B.数据库表中的数据依赖关系复杂
C.数据库表中的数据完整性约束设置不当
D.数据库表中的数据冗余
E.数据库表中的数据更新操作错误
7.以下哪些是设计数据库索引时需要考虑的因素?
A.索引的数据类型
B.索引的大小
C.索引的创建位置
D.索引的更新频率
E.索引的维护成本
8.在数据库设计中,以下哪些字段适合使用复合主键?
A.多个字段组合在一起可以唯一标识一行数据
B.单个字段无法唯一标识一行数据
C.字段之间存在逻辑关系
D.字段之间不存在逻辑关系
E.字段的大小限制
9.以下哪些是数据库设计中的规范化原则?
A.第一范式
B.第二范式
C.第三范式
D.第四范式
E.第五范式
10.在数据库设计中,以下哪些操作可以减少数据冗余?
A.使用外键约束
B.使用视图
C.使用触发器
D.使用事务处理
E.使用存储过程
三、判断题(每题2分,共10题)
1.在数据库设计中,第一范式(1NF)要求字段中不允许有重复组,即不允许有多个值出现在一个字段中。()
2.外键约束主要用于防止数据的更新和删除操作破坏数据库的引用完整性。()
3.第三范式(3NF)要求表中非主属性不能依赖于非主属性,只能依赖于主属性。()
4.使用索引可以显著提高查询效率,但会降低数据的插入、删除和更新操作的性能。()
5.字段的可空性表示该字段可以存储空值,这对于某些情况下的数据输入是必要的。()
6.视图可以视为一个虚拟表,它不实际存储数据,而是存储对其他表的查询语句。()
7.数据库的完整性约束包括实体完整性、参照完整性和用户定义的完整性。()
8.在数据库设计中,主键的选择应尽量选择业务意义明确、不容易变动的字段。()
9.使用事务可以保证数据库操作的原子性、一致性、隔离性和持久性。()
10.复合主键是由两个或多个字段组成的,可以唯一标识表中的一行数据。()
四、简答题(每题5分,共6题)
1.简述数据库设计中的规范化过程,以及规范化过程中可能遇到的问题和解决方法。
2.解释什么是数据冗余,并说明数据冗余对数据库的影响。
3.描述在数据库设计中如何选择合适的主键。
4.说明触发器在数据库中的作用,并举例说明触发器的应用场景。
5.简述事务的特性,并解释为什么事务是数据库操作中不可或缺的部分。
6.解释什么是数据库的完整性约束,并列举几种常见的完整性约束类型。
试卷答案如下
一、单项选择题
1.D
解析思路:第四范式(4NF)是在第三范式的基础上,进一步消除非主属性对主属性的多重依赖。
2.A
解析思路:外键的主要目的是确保数据的引用完整性,即一个表中的外键值必须在另一个表中存在。
3.B
解析思路:第二范式(2NF)要求表中的所有字段都不依赖于非主键字段。
4.D
解析思路:日期时间型数据类型专门用于存储日期和时间信息。
5.A
解析思路:主键用于唯一标识表中的每一行记录,是保证数据完整性的关键。
6.A
解析思路:没有设置外键约束会导致数据冗余和更新异常。
7.B
解析思路:索引可以加速查询速度,提高查询效率。
8.C
解析思路:第三范式(3NF)可以消除非主属性对主属性的部分依赖。
9.C
解析思路:性别字段适合使用“是/否”类型,因为它只有两种可能的值。
10.C
解析思路:常用于更新的字段不适合使用索引,因为更新操作会频繁修改索引。
二、多项选择题
1.ABCD
解析思路:数据库设计中常见的范式包括第一范式、第二范式、第三范式和第四范式。
2.ADE
解析思路:索引可以加速查询速度,减少数据冗余,提高数据更新效率。
3.ABCDE
解析思路:设计数据库字段时需要考虑字段的数据类型、大小限制、可空性、默认值和唯一性。
4.ACD
解析思路:插入重复数据、删除数据后没有更新相关联的表、修改数据后没有更新相关联的表都会导致数据冗余。
5.ACD
解析思路:数据库表结构频繁变更、数据依赖关系复杂、数据完整性约束设置不当都可能导致数据更新异常。
6.ABCDE
解析思路:索引的数据类型、大小、创建位置、更新频率和维护成本都是设计索引时需要考虑的因素。
7.ABCD
解析思路:复合主键适用于多个字段组合可以唯一标识一行数据的情况。
8.ABCD
解析思路:第一范式、第二范式、第三范式和第四范式都是数据库设计中的规范化原则。
9.ABCD
解析思路:使用外键约束、视图、触发器和事务处理都可以减少数据冗余。
三、判断题
1.√
解析思路:第一范式要求字段中不允许有重复组,确保了字段值是原子的。
2.√
解析思路:外键约束确保了外键值在另一个表中存在,维护了数据的引用完整性。
3.√
解析思路:第三范式要求非主属性只能依赖于主属性,消除了数据冗余。
4.√
解析思路:索引可以提高查询效率,但可能会降低插入、删除和更新操作的性能。
5.√
解析思路:字段的可空性允许字段存储空值,对于某些数据输入情况是必要的。
6.√
解析思路:视图是虚拟表,不存储数据,而是存储查询语句
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 23.3 生态系统的结构和功能教学设计 2023-2024学年初中生物北师大版八年级下册
- 2025-2026学年书本运球游戏教案
- 1 中国民居教学设计小学美术广西版四年级下册-广西版
- 第12课 认识“金山画王”教学设计小学信息技术(信息科技)四年级上册电子工业版(内蒙古)
- Unit 4 They are my friends教学设计小学英语预备级下剑桥少儿英语
- 2025-2026学年菠萝线条画教案
- 2025-2026学年社会领域尊老教案
- 第17课 展示我们的风采-展示作品教学设计初中信息技术(信息科技)八年级上册黔教版
- 2025-2026学年北京网教学习中心设计
- 2.3 河流-黄河的治理与开发 教学设计-八年级地理上学期人教版
- 海伦公式与三角形面积的综合题
- 压力容器安全风险管控清单制度
- 资产评估学教程(第八版)习题及答案 乔志敏
- 三效蒸发器操作规程
- 14 圆圈QCC成果发布
- 林城镇卫生院安全生产制度
- 设计构成PPT完整全套教学课件
- EIM Starter Unit 6 This is delicious单元知识听写单
- GB/T 42125.14-2023测量、控制和实验室用电气设备的安全要求第14部分:实验室用分析和其他目的自动和半自动设备的特殊要求
- 陕西铜川声威特种水泥有限公司2500t-d新型干法特种水泥熟料技改生产线项目环评报告
- 新教材选择性必修三有机化学基础全册课件
评论
0/150
提交评论